Oh yes, I completely forgot about that. I've experienced this too. I'ts due to the new State System. Unfortunately the default state is somehow 170 kts a few feet above the runway threshold. I've not yet investigated if this is due to the launcher or the aircraft.

You can select another state in the launcher an get the aircraft cold and dark in the right spot - but the default is weird...
